性能测试简介
什么是性能测试
考虑到有些同学没有接触过性能测试,这里还是简单介绍下。性能测试是通过特定的方式对被测系统按照一定策略施加压力,获取该系统的响应时间、吞吐量等性能指标,来检测系统上线后能否满足用户需求的过程。通过性能测试的定义不难看出性能的核心指标就是我们经常挂在嘴边的 QPS 和 RT。
为什么要做性能测试
简单了解性能测试之后,有些小伙伴肯定会问为什么要做性能测试。对于这个问题,我打算举两个生活中的例子来说明下。
12306——每年春运都是一次大考
临近春节,打工人都要抢回乡的火车票,2019 年 12 月 23 日,有大量网友反映,12306 网站突然崩了,在购买车票的时候出现无法登录、无法购票、车次加载失败、页面卡住等情况,疑似因访问流量过大而出现服务器崩溃。
微博——顶流明星的瓜不好吃
2021 年 4 月 23 日,知名演员赵丽颖与冯绍峰离婚的消息突然公布,这一消息迅速登上微博热搜。该消息公布后,有网友反映微博客户端出现了短暂宕机、网络出错的现象。

文章介绍了性能测试的重要性,通过12306和微博的例子说明性能测试的必要性。易盾在性能测试中面临压测执行繁琐、监控依赖人工和数据未隔离等问题,为此他们实现了一键压测和监控自动化,并引入全链路压测组件解决数据隔离,以降低资损风险。目前,易盾的文本检测压测已取得积极效果,未来计划加强可视化和智能化监控。
最低0.47元/天 解锁文章
358

被折叠的 条评论
为什么被折叠?



